Job Summary
The Litigation Paralegal plays a vital role in supporting attorneys through every stage of the litigation process- from initial investigation and discovery to trial preparation and post-trial proceedings. Key responsibilities include managing case files, conducting legal research, drafting and filing legal documents, and coordinating communication with clients, experts, and witnesses. This position requires excellent organizational skills, meticulous attention to detail, and the ability to manage multiple priorities independently in a fast-paced, deadline-driven legal environment.

Responsibilities and Duties

  • Managing a caseload from initial filing through trial and post-trial.
  • Draft and file legal documents and pleadings in State and Federal court
  • Draft and file discovery and manage discovery compliance 
  • Communicate in a clear and concise manner with team members, clients, opposing counsel, judicial employees/clerk, and other legal professionals 
  • Coordinate, schedule and calendar meetings, case related deadlines, notice hearings, depositions, and other litigation related proceedings
  • Manage Attorney’s calendar and assist with attorney travel arrangement when needed
  • Provide excellent legal support to the team and meet deadlines in a fast-paced environment
  • Assist with trial preparation (trial binders, exhibits, redacting, etc.)
  • Data entry in firm management system pertaining to case related matters
